About The Position

The TLA demonstrates the ability to perform phlebotomy and a variety of technical and clerical functions in the Laboratory based on the needs of the individual campus. He/she performs routine laboratory procedures based on principles of human growth and development according to established lab guidelines using customer focus, teamwork, adaptability to change, problem solving, communication and personal excellence. Position handles blood, tissue, fecal matter, sputum, urine, spinal fluid and other body fluids. Specimens may be contaminated with infectious diseases including HIV and other blood borne pathogens. As a High Reliability Organization (HRO), responsibilities require focus on safety, quality and efficiency in performing job duties. Requirements

  • High School or GED
  • Driver's License
  • Knowledge of phlebotomy (6 months - 1 year)
  • Previous clinical experience

Responsibilities

  • Perform phlebotomy and/or specimen processing (70%)
  • Adhere to Safety and Infection Control practices
  • Provide customer service to clinicians and clients
  • Communicate professionally on the telephone with physician office staff, clinical staff, and laboratory associates
  • Communicate with patients and their families, and use service recovery where necessary
  • Perform associated computer related tasks (i.e. LIS, e-Source) (15%)
  • Train new employees and students (5%)
  • Adhere to regulatory compliance including National Patient Safety Goals, CAP, OSHA, JCAHO, CMS, OSH and Laboratory Policies and Procedures (5%)
  • Maintain competencies, mandatory required education (ACE) (5%)
